General Salary Increases for Excluded Employees Effective July 1, 2018

The Department of Human Resources (CalHR) has informed ACSS of General Salary Increases (GSI) for state excluded employees effective July 1, 2018. As detailed below, excluded employees will receive the same percentage raises as the bargaining unit they are associated with.

Along with the General Salary Increases, the state budget includes provisions regarding state employee contributions for prefunding retiree healthcare. While some excluded employees already participate, all will soon see an employee contribution as a percentage of salary which is matched with a state employer contribution. The purpose is to reduce the “unfunded liability” for retiree health care which has received substantial negative public and media attention and to ensure that your valuable earned health benefits will be available when you retire. The deduction, expected to appear or adjust with your August pay warrant (received at the end of August/beginning of September), will show as CERBT – which stands for the California Employers’ Retiree Benefit Trust.

 EXCLUDED EMPLOYEES AFFILIATED
 WITH BARGAINING UNIT:
 GSI
 1, 2, 3, 4, 11, 14, 15, 17, 20, 21  4%
 6, 18  3%
 7, 13, 16  2% 
 10  5%
 12  3.5%
 19  2.5%

Exempt and Excluded Employees not directly tied to a bargaining unit (such as many employees who have an “E” Collective Bargaining Identifier) will receive a 4% GSI.

The official “Pay Letters” implementing the salary increases are expected to be released shortly after the Governor signs the State Budget later this week.
